原文:【NET Core】事务TransactionScope

.NET FrameWork时期: TransactionScope是FCL System.Transactions命名空间下的分布式事务组件,它默认为本地事务,当系统有需要时可以自动提升为分布式事务,前提是要开启MSDTC服务。 注:SQL 及以上数据库,只有不同的数据库时才会认为他是一个分布式事务,即:SQL链接串不同时,才会被提升为MSDTC 创建新的TransactionScope对象后, ...

2018-11-30 17:43 1 1077 推荐指数:

查看详情

.Net TransactionScope事务

使用TransactionScope类 正如名称所暗示,TransactionScope类用于限定事务代码块,其具有一些明显优点,例如范围与应用程序对象模型无关,同时提供了一个简单直观的编程模型等等。在该类的构造函数内部,TransactionScope对象创建了一个事务(.NET 2.0中默认 ...

Fri Apr 26 21:35:00 CST 2013 0 3553
TransactionScope事务处理方法介绍及.NET Core中的注意事项

作者:依乐祝 原文链接:https://www.cnblogs.com/yilezhu/p/10170712.html 今天在写CzarCms的UnitOfWork的使用使用到了这个TransactionScope事务,因此对它进行了相关资料的查阅并记录如下,希望对大伙在.NET ...

Tue Dec 25 04:11:00 CST 2018 6 2121
探索逻辑事务 TransactionScope

一、什么是TransactionScope?   TransactionScope即范围事务(类似数据库中的事务),保证事务声明范围内的一切数据修改操作状态一致性,要么全部成功,要么全部失败回滚.   MSDN:如果在事务范围内未不发生任何异常 (即之间的初始化 ...

Mon Sep 12 08:39:00 CST 2016 3 1655
事务嵌套TransactionScope详解

首先来看官方给出的解释 使用 Required 创建了一个新范围 (scope1)。范围 scope1 是根范围,因为它创建了一个新事务事务 A),并使事务 A 成为环境事务。Scope1 后来又创建了三个对象,并用不同的 TransactionScopeOption 值 ...

Thu May 24 03:49:00 CST 2012 1 4769
C# TransactionScope 事务

微软自带的TransactionScope(.Net Framework 2之后)是个好东东,提供的功能也很强大。   首先说说TransactionScope是什么,并能为我们做什么事情。其实看Transaction(事务)这个单词,我想大家已经能猜到个大概。不同于SqlTransaction ...

Mon Sep 16 18:04:00 CST 2019 0 360
c#传统SqlTransaction事务TransactionScope事务

事务有很多种,看了一些关于事务的问题,这里做下笔记····· 事务时单个的工作单位。如果某一事务成功,则在该事务中进行的所有数据更改均会提交,成为数据库中永久的组成部分。若果事务遇到错误,则必须取消或回滚,所有数据均被更改清除。 属性: 1.原子性:事务是一个完整的操作,事务的各元素师不可分 ...

Fri May 06 17:47:00 CST 2016 0 9765
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M